Some studies suggest magnesium can improve sleep quality, especially in individuals with a confirmed deficiency or conditions like restless legs syndrome. Mechanisms include regulation of GABA receptors and reduction of cortisol levels. However, large-scale randomized controlled trials are lacking, and most evidence comes from observational or mechanistic studies. For the general population, the benefit is uncertain. The scientific evidence is mixed: while magnesium and tryptophan (melatonin precursor) show some association with sleep parameters in observational and small intervention studies, effect sizes are modest and highly individual. Consumer DNA tests that claim to provide personalized nutrient recommendations for better sleep typically rely on single SNPs (e.g., MTNR1B, CLOCK) whose actual impact on nutrient requirements is unproven. The evidence for such combined checks is weak to moderate – many claims are based on mechanistic or GWAS data without clinical validation for dietary advice. Moreover, sleep disorders are multifactorial (stress, behavior, light exposure). A nutrient check may offer general orientation but should not be the sole basis for therapeutic decisions. Cortisol follows a circadian rhythm: highest in the morning, declining throughout the day, reaching a nadir at night. Chronic stress, poor sleep hygiene, or sleep deprivation can disrupt this rhythm, leading to elevated evening cortisol that impairs sleep onset and quality. Evidence for interventions to lower cortisol for better sleep is mostly mechanistic and observational. Relaxation techniques (meditation, deep breathing), ) regular sleep schedules, reduced blue light exposure before bed, and moderate exercise have shown modest benefits in human studies. Supplements like ashwagandha or magnesium have some small trials suggesting cortisol reduction, but they are not clinically validated as sleep aids. Genetic testing for cortisol-related genes (e.g., NR3C1, FKBP5) lacks clinical utility for sleep management. The overall evidence is 'mixed': plausible biological pathways exist, and some human data support lifestyle interventions, but there are no large-scale RCTs proving a specific cortisol-lowering protocol improves sleep.
